What is Semaglutide?
Semaglutide is a synthetic version of the human gl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1), a hormone that plays an essential role in glucose metabolic process. It simulates the results of GLP-1, which assists control blood glucose levels by boosting insulin secretion in action to meals, lowering glucagon levels, and slowing gastric emptying. As a result, Semaglutide is used to enhance glycemic control in adults with type 2 diabetes, and it likewise reveals guarantee for weight management.
How Semaglutide Works
The system of action for Semaglutide can be summarized in the following points:
Mechanism of ActionDescriptionIncreased Insulin SecretionPromotes the pancreas to produce more insulin following food consumption.Decreased Glucagon LevelsDecreases glucagon secretion, which decreases glucose production by the liver.Slowed Gastric EmptyingSlows the rate at which food leaves the stomach, resulting in decreased hunger and calorie intake.Advantages of Semaglutide
Clients taking Semaglutide for diabetes management can expect several advantages, consisting of:
Improved Glycemic Control: Clinical trials have shown that Semaglutide successfully lowers hemoglobin A1c (HbA1c) levels, a key marker for long-lasting blood glucose control.Weight reduction: Many patients experience weight reduction, which can be particularly helpful for those with type 2 diabetes who are also overweight or overweight.Cardiovascular Benefits: Semaglutide has actually been connected to a decreased danger of major cardiovascular events, such as cardiovascular disease or stroke, in people with type 2 diabetes.Convenient Dosing: Semaglutide can be administered as soon as weekly through subcutaneous injection, making it a hassle-free choice compared to daily medications.Semaglutide Dosing and Administration
Semaglutide is readily available in two forms: a prescription injection for diabetes (brand Ozempic) and an oral solution (brand Rybelsus). The dosing schedule differs based on the solution:
FormulationInitial DoseUpkeep DoseAdministrationOzempic (Injection)0.25 mg/week0.5 mg to 1 mg/weekSubcutaneous injectionRybelsus (Oral)3 mg/day7 mg to 14 mg/dayOral tabletPotential Side Effects
While Semaglutide can offer significant benefits, prospective side impacts may take place. The most typical adverse effects consist of:
NauseaVomitingDiarrheaIrregularityStomach discomfort
Most adverse effects are mild to moderate and often fix as the body adapts to the medication. However, some clients may experience more severe negative effects, consisting of:
PancreatitisKidney issuesAllergic responses
Clients should consult their health care company if they experience any concerning signs or have pre-existing conditions that could be affected by Semaglutide usage.
FAQ about Semaglutide Treatment
Q1: Who is an ideal candidate for Semaglutide Diabetes treatment?A1: Semaglutide is primarily shown for grownups with type 2 diabetes, particularly those who struggle to achieve glycemic control with lifestyle modifications or other diabetes medications. Q2: Can Semaglutide Supplier be utilized for weight loss?A2: Yes, Semaglutide has been revealed to promote weight-loss in individuals with weight problems, even those without diabetes. The FDA has approved a higher dose of Semaglutide(under the name Wegovy)specifically for weight management. Q3: How long does it require to see results?A3: Many clients may start to see enhancements in blood glucose levels
within the very first few weeks of treatment, however optimal outcomes are usually observed over several months. Q4: Can I take Semaglutide with other diabetes medications?A4: Semaglutide can be used in combination with other diabetes medications, including metformin, sulfonylureas, and insulin, but a health care company should determine the very best combination based upon specific client requirements. Q5: Are there any contraindications for using Semaglutide?A5: Semaglutide is contraindicated in individuals with a personal or household history of medullary thyroid cancer or Multiple Endocrine Neoplasia syndrome type 2.
Clients with a history of pancreatitis need to also use care.
